Louis Daniel Armstrong (August 4, 1901 – July 6, 1971), nicknamed Satchmo, Satch, and Pops, was an American trumpeter, composer, vocalist and occasional actor who was one of the most influential figures in jazz. His career spanned five decades, from the 1920s to the 1960s, and different eras in the history of jazz. In 2017, he was inducted into the Rhythm & Blues Hall of Fame.

Tracklist
| A1 | When The Saint Go Marchin' In |
| A2 | Body And Soul |
| A3 | I Only Have Eyes For You |
| A4 | Sweet Lorraine |
| A5 | Willow Weep For Me |
| A6 | We'll Be Together Again |
| B1 | Nobody Knows The Trouble I've Seen |
| B2 | I Get A Kick Out Of You |
| B3 | Makin' Whoopee |
| B4 | I've Got The World On A String |
| B5 | Stormy Weather |
| B6 | Just One Of Those Things |
